Hey man, I like your tailights. I got a Protege 5, and me and my buddies took off the tail lights and smoked them as well. Instead of doing the entire light, we taped off the silver circles in he back for the reverse and blinker lights. It looks pretty hot, two big a** silver circles and the rest of the tailights are blacked out.
